PlayerMessages positioned inside a server-side-inserted ad period are never delivered

Devices that reproduce the issue
Any.
Reproduced deterministically in a Robolectric unit test and on physical devices (Android 14) playing a live DASH stream with AWS MediaTailor server-side ad insertion via ServerSideAdInsertionMediaSource.
Devices that do not reproduce the issue
None
Reproducible in the demo app?
Not tested
Reproduction steps
Use case: client-side ad tracking for a server-side-stitched stream (e.g. AWS MediaTailor).
The stitcher tells the client at which stream positions its tracking beacons (impression, quartiles, complete) are due; createMessage().setPosition(...) is the natural API to be notified at those positions.
Every position that falls inside an ad period is silently ignored.
Prepare a ServerSideAdInsertionMediaSource wrapping a live, dynamic, multi-period timeline.
Mark one mid-window period as a single whole-period server-side ad group
Send a PlayerMessage with a position inside that ad period.
Play from the window start to past the ad period.
The message is never delivered.
A control message positioned inside a content period of the same stream is delivered normally.

Expected result
The message is delivered when playback passes its position.
Unlike client-side ad insertion, content time does not freeze during a server-side-inserted ad the stitched ad occupies real stream time and the playhead sweeps the message position.
Actual result
The message stays pending forever.
